Output ce645ae10dda52241fd25542c23072f69d92c56f0eb9cfe881861e90c990c711:1

value
25241935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d85fc449987b24ae10e47bdd6bcbad8444579f OP_EQUAL
address
MRfQXadD95c3YEkKzKifwgVTXyovvgTxiA
transaction
ce645ae10dda52241fd25542c23072f69d92c56f0eb9cfe881861e90c990c711
spent
true